Accra: On Dec 10, the Ghana health service said that it would vaccinate returning nationals and citizens against COVID-19 upon arrival at the airport from next Monday. The step was taken in the wake of concerns over the extremely low take-up of vaccinations. It was reported that Ghana has so far administered vaccines to cover roughly 5.7% of its population of 30 million.
